🍝 Slow Cooker Spaghetti with Meat Sauce

Ingredients (Serves 4–6)

  • 1 lb (450 g) ground beef or ground turkey
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 (24 oz / 680 g) jar tomato sauce or crushed tomatoes
  • 1 (15 oz / 425 g) can diced tomatoes
  • 1 tsp dried Italian seasoning
  • ½ tsp dried oregano
  • ½ tsp red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 1 tsp salt
  • ½ tsp black pepper
  • ½ cup beef or chicken broth (optional, for thinner sauce)
  • 12 oz (340 g) spaghetti, cooked according to package directions
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ese (optional)
  • Fresh basil or parsley for garnish (optional)

Instructions

1️⃣ Brown the Meat (Optional but Recommended)

  • In a skillet over medium heat, sauté ground beef with onion and garlic until browned.
  • Drain excess fat and transfer to the slow cooker.

Tip: You can skip browning, but browning adds deeper flavor.


2️⃣ Assemble in Slow Cooker

  • Add tomato sauce, diced tomatoes, Italian seasoning, oregano, red pepper flakes, salt, pepper, and broth (if using) to the slow cooker.
  • Stir to combine.

3️⃣ Cook

  • Cover and cook on LOW for 6–8 hours or HIGH for 3–4 hours.
  • Sauce should be thick, rich, and flavorful.

4️⃣ Serve

  • Cook spaghetti according to package instructions.
  • Serve the meat sauce over pasta.
  • Sprinkle with Parmesan cheese and garnish with fresh basil or parsley.

💡 Tips

  • For extra flavor, add a splash of red wine when browning the meat.
  • Add diced carrots, celery, or bell peppers in step 2 for a veggie boost.
  • Leftover sauce freezes well for up to 3 months.
  • You can also toss spaghetti directly into the slow cooker in the last 15 minutes to soak up the sauce — just add a little extra broth.
